In which cities can I run a CNC automation and machine tending lunch event?
CNC Automation & Machine Tending events can run in any of LunchLeads's 15 active markets — Las Vegas, Phoenix, Chicago, Dallas, Denver, Milwaukee, Nashville, Austin, Detroit, Charlotte, Indianapolis, Columbus, Greenville, Cincinnati, and Minneapolis-St. Paul.
How is pricing set for CNC automation and machine tending events?
Pricing follows the standard LunchLeads model: a $500 retainer covers setup, outreach, venue, and catered lunch, then a custom per-lead price is agreed before launch. For CNC automation and machine tending, per-lead pricing is set based on audience seniority (typically Shop Owners) and outreach complexity. The retainer is credited against your first invoice.
